About Jeffers High School

Jeffers High School is a public high school in Painesdale, MI, part of Adams Township School District. Jeffers High School serves approximately 269 students, and covers grades 7th-12th, and has a 16.8:1 student-teacher ratio. Jeffers High School has a current MySchoolScout rating of 7.8 out of 10 and ranks #447 of 3,192 schools in MI.

Structured state assessment records for Jeffers High School show 49%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2022) and 55%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2022).

What Parents Should Know

Jeffers High School sits in a rural area, which can mean longer drives for some families. Rural schools are often community anchors with smaller classes, but check transportation, after-school options, and access to specialized services before you commit.
